NTS-Timing, the timing contractor for Nevada Track Stats, uses Time Machine for cross country race timing along with Hy-Tek (may be switching to Easy Meet Manager soon...but that's a different topic all together). We just purchased and installed the Wireless Computer Interface for the Time Machine. No more connecting the wire to the serial port on your computer...it's BlueTooth enabled. Anyway, if you are using this wireless interface with HyTek, do not follow the direction in the Time Machine Wireless Interface manual. If you do, it will assign a Com Port #, like 39 or 40, which is not compatible with Meet Manager. Run the software disc that comes with the Micro Adapter. Manually set the Com Port to 1,2,3,4 etc. up to 16, whichever Com port you have available. It will warn you not to do this...BUT DO IT. Then it will work with MM. Be sure to assign your Com Port on HyTek to the same number you assigned your adapter.
